Calculate fold change.

First the samples in both groups are averaged - either using the geometric or arithmetic mean - and then a fold change of these averages is calculated. In most cases the geometric mean is considered the most appropriate way to calculate the average expression, especially for data from 2-color array experiments.

(iv) Fold-change versus normalized mean counts . MA plots are commonly used to represent log fold-change versus mean expression between two treatments (Figure 4). This is visually displayed as a scatter plot with base-2 log fold-change along the y-axis and normalized mean expression along the x-axis.

The fold-changes are computed from the average values across replicates. By default this is done using the mean of the unlogged values. The parameter, method allows the mean of the logged values or the median to be used instead. T-tests are always computed with the logged data. Let β g be the log-fold-change for gene g relating to some comparison of interest. In the simplest case, β g might be the log-fold-change in expression between two treatment groups or between affected and unaffected patients. The classical test of differential expression would test the null …For a fixed fold change, sample size decreases when μ 0 increases. This result is as expected; for a fixed fold change, a small average read count provides less information, such that a larger sample size is required to detect the difference. Moreover, for a fixed μ 0, sample size decreases when |log 2 (ρ) increases.
